 SHOWCASE OF 25-PIECE GLASS ORCHESTRA INSPIRED BY “MANUFACTURED CITY’ INAUGURATES TEATER EKAMATRA’S RESIDENCY.

Laboratory glassware mounted on copper pipes will take pride of place at renowned sound artist Zul Mahmod’s upcoming exhibition NO SUBSTANCE. The installation, held in Teater Ekamatra’s Greymatter Studio at Aliwal Arts Centre, is a continuation of Zul’s first-phase exhibition at Yeo Workshop in Gillman Barracks earlier this year.

NO SUBSTANCE is the inaugural showcase of Teater Ekamatra’s new two-month artist residency programme, which the company’s artistic director Fared Jainal believes will “expand its theatrical vocabulary” by incorporating new multimedia forms and disciplines.

The exhibition will run from 28 to 30 August 2014, at 28 Aliwal Street, Grey Matter, #02-10. The studio space will be open to the public from noon to 7pm, followed by a presentation with Zul at 8pm each evening.

Admission is free, and tickets are available online at http://nosubstance.peatix.com.

Catch No Substance presentation at Grey Matter, Teater Ekamatra, Aliwal Arts Centre. No Substance (first phase) was exhibited at Yeo Workshop in May 2014. The second phase is the full body of work which was created during artist in residence program at Grey Matter, Teater Ekamatra.
